Rerererere
Por: junior201222 • 3/12/2015 • Monografia • 290 Palavras (2 Páginas) • 276 Visualizações
Conteúdo prova
- Polimorfismo
- Classes
-Abstratas
-Interfaces
- Coleção
- List (Guardar informações duplicadas)
- Set
- Map
List
- “Zé”
- “João”
- “Paulo”
- “Pedro”
- “Hugo”
- “Zé”
- “Mario”
Main()
List
Jogadores = new ArrayList
Jogadores.add(“Zé”); Adicionou pessoas na lista[pic 3][pic 4]
Jogadores.add(“João”);
For(String nome:jogadores){[pic 5]
Syso(nome); Exibe os nomes[pic 6]
}
Set Equals(Trata duplicidades) “Zé”.equals(“Zé)Não precisa colocar.[pic 7][pic 8][pic 9]
Hashcool
Main() Compara, se for = ele não adiciona na lista.
Set
Lista = new hashSet
Lista.add(“Zé”);
Lista.add(“João”);
Main()
Set
Lista = new hashSet
Jogador j1 = new Jogador();
J1 = SetNum(1); Número da camisa do jogador[pic 10]
J1 = SetNome(“Zé”); Nome do Jogador[pic 11]
Lista.add(j1);
.
.
.
For(Jogador j:Lista){
Syso(j.getNome());
}
Map
Main()
Map
Mapa = new hashMap
For (String nome = mapa.values()){
Syso(nome);
Main()
Map
.
.
.
Mapa. Put(1,newJogador(1,”Zé”, “Goleiro”);
For(Jogador j = mapa.values()){
Syso(j,getNome);
}
...